A 17-year-old boy was among seven people who were killed by gunfire over the holiday weekend across Chicago.
According to Chicago Police Department data, 23 people were shot in 23 separate shooting incidents between 6 p.m. Friday and 11:59 p.m. Monday — which marked Casimir Pulaski Day in Chicago.
About two hours later, a 30-year-old man driving in the 6700 block of South Western Avenue was fatally shot. Police said an unknown person inside the vehicle produced a firearm and fired shots at the victim, striking him in the head and the right arm. A 31-year-old man died just after 1 p.m. after he was shot in the 7100 block of South Calumet Avenue.
